'Periodic Training' -  Commercial Vehicle Driver Course Modules

Each course module consists of one seven hour session or two three and a half our sessions, each of which must start within a 24 hour period.  Module 2      One Day Theory & Practical Defensive Driving Course

Group Discussion - Consider the risks & hazards facing drivers daily and the contribution of human behaviour to collisions both on the road and on site

Introduce the concept of Defensive Driving and explore the benefits of driving "systematically" to anticipate and compensate for approaching hazards

In Vehicle Training - Physical checks of the vehicle, driver's eyesight and licence ( optional)

Initial assessment drive by delegates followed by review and practical coaching in a range of driving conditions including urban rural and fast roads.

End of course review followed by a written report for each driver shortly after the course
